Briefing

Reported strong performance with increased branded consumer revenue and EBITDA, generated solid cash flow, and completed strategic capital raise.

Compass Diversified reported net sales of $333.6 million and a net loss of $7.4 million for the second quarter of 2020. The company's branded consumer businesses benefited from increased consumer demand in outdoor categories.

  • Net sales were reported at $333.6 million.
  • Net loss was reported at $7.4 million.
  • Non-GAAP Adjusted EBITDA was reported at $49.5 million.
  • Cash Provided by Operating Activities was reported at $54.3 million.

Forward guidance

The Company anticipates that COVID-19 will have a continued negative impact on its operations, financial condition and cash flows for the second half of 2020.

Headwinds

  • COVID-19 will have a continued negative impact on its operations, financial condition and cash flows for the second half of 2020.
  • The Company estimates its full year 2020 consolidated subsidiary Adjusted EBITDA, before deducting corporate expense, and including Marucci as if it was acquired January 1, 2020, will be between $210 million and $240 million.
  • The Company estimates its full year 2020 Payout Ratio, defined as our prior year’s annual distribution to common shareholders divided by our 2020 full year estimate for CAD, will be between 140% and 120%.
  • The ultimate impact of COVID-19 on the Company’s business is dependent on future developments, including the duration of the pandemic and the related length of its impact on the global economy, which are highly uncertain and cannot be accurately predicted at this time.
  • The Company’s results of operations, financial condition and cash flow could be impacted more dramatically than currently anticipated and as a result, the Company’s liquidity and capital resources could become more constrained than expected.
